Aehr Test Systems (AEHR) is back in focus after announcing two upcoming conference appearances in August 2026. These events will give investors fresh opportunities to hear directly from its leadership on business trends and priorities.
Aehr Test Systems has had a volatile run, with the share price falling 22.44% over the past week after a 25.25% gain over 30 days, while the year-to-date share price return of 331.36% and 1-year total shareholder return of 269.22% point to strong underlying momentum despite recent profit taking.

After a sharp pullback on the heels of a very strong year, Aehr Test Systems now trades at a price that sits well below the current analyst target range. This raises the question of where a reasonable fair value might actually cluster.
Most Popular Narrative: 423.2% Overvalued
Aehr Test Systems last closed at $95.59 while the most followed narrative, according to Arkus, places fair value at $18.27 using a 10.49% discount rate. That gap is driving a very different conversation from the current analyst target of $130.
AEHR may still have attractive technology and exposure to semiconductor growth markets. But the capital allocation record deserves as much scrutiny as the product story.
